From c6f1235e86b4b65159424163f7b8520b6b9b5256 Mon Sep 17 00:00:00 2001 From: Moris Zen Date: Fri, 14 Sep 2018 12:52:11 +0200 Subject: [PATCH] Accessibility and SEO best practices changes --- src/components/Card.js | 2 +- src/components/Footer.js | 24 ++++++++++++++++++++---- src/components/Header.css | 8 ++++++++ src/components/Header.js | 8 ++++---- src/components/SideMenu.js | 24 ++++++++++++++++++++---- src/layouts/index.js | 4 +++- src/pages/index.js | 1 + src/styles/general.css | 4 ++++ src/templates/blog.js | 1 + src/templates/post-default.js | 4 +++- 10 files changed, 65 insertions(+), 15 deletions(-) diff --git a/src/components/Card.js b/src/components/Card.js index 7faded1..ef3284f 100644 --- a/src/components/Card.js +++ b/src/components/Card.js @@ -11,7 +11,7 @@ const Card = ({ ...props }) => (
{props.image && } {props.teamMember && ( - + {props.imgAlt )}
( />
- + Facebook Social Media (
- + Instagram Social Media (
- + Twitter Social Media (
- + LinkedIn Social Media Saburly Logo
-
- +
diff --git a/src/components/SideMenu.js b/src/components/SideMenu.js index 5c8106d..6074240 100644 --- a/src/components/SideMenu.js +++ b/src/components/SideMenu.js @@ -86,7 +86,11 @@ class SideMenu extends Component {
- + LinkedIn Social Media (
+ > + +
{children()} diff --git a/src/pages/index.js b/src/pages/index.js index ed71739..0f6792e 100644 --- a/src/pages/index.js +++ b/src/pages/index.js @@ -176,6 +176,7 @@ const IndexPage = ({ ...props }) => ( url={`blog/${node.slug}`} title={node.title} date={node.date} + imgAlt={node.title} excerpt={node.excerpt} image={ node.featured_media diff --git a/src/styles/general.css b/src/styles/general.css index 744250d..612fdbe 100644 --- a/src/styles/general.css +++ b/src/styles/general.css @@ -143,6 +143,10 @@ body { max-height: 22px; } +.saburly-logo:hover { + opacity: 0.7; +} + @media (min-width: 992px) { .saburly-logo { max-height: 30px; diff --git a/src/templates/blog.js b/src/templates/blog.js index a5fc68d..d8dceee 100644 --- a/src/templates/blog.js +++ b/src/templates/blog.js @@ -45,6 +45,7 @@ class Blog extends Component { + > + +